Output 523cca964f190e625feb9138a1435b48b0968fb08cefb9ebbf3eb37795b51dc4:6

value
99798028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c0937dedbbb4c972956cd94640ffed5d61777b0 OP_EQUAL
address
3BYFwkpPGmZvn4av82qD98eXsGUYURHi8K
transaction
523cca964f190e625feb9138a1435b48b0968fb08cefb9ebbf3eb37795b51dc4
confirmations
511678
spent
true